In PowerQuery I try to sum the `quantité livrée`by `BL 2` (i have several rows with the same BL2 number but i can't delete doublons, regarding of details of the data)
The data looks like:
I tried:
=Table.Group(#"Somme quantité livrée", {"BL 2"},{{"quantité livrée", each List.Sum([#"quantitée livrée"]), type number}}
but the function doesnt work, have the same error message "`RightParen token excepted"` but i don't see what should i do here (or even if its the right function to do what i except)
Basically i want to obtain the sum of the `quantité livrée`, `quantité retournée`, `quantité facturée` by distinct `BL 2`

Hey @Anonymous ,
Looks like you're missing the right parenthesis at the end of the function.
= Table.Group(#"Changed Type", {"BL 2"},{{"quantité livrée", each List.Sum([#"quantité livrée"]), type number}})
